Side missions sometimes give important goodies like extra jutsu skill points, guardian spirits, and in certain duels’ cases you can even get special attacks, so they’re still worth doing.
you're not SUPPOSED to do side missions if you don't want to, you could even skip em all but you'll be missing out on some cool spirits etc.
One exception could be "against everyone", last side mission on last dlc, this is brutal and really unforgiving marathon of many bosses and tough enemies combined all together that you must defeat one by one
